Output f5f87640a36c8e7bf02a2dd4014072e9048d0a6af1f2b0b133a4810c00b7966c:1

value
6678000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b881214dbf5d917d39f629896193610395c834 OP_EQUAL
address
3CRU1aZFdDVhwhZTDV6hLFvHE7F4kRhSHi
transaction
f5f87640a36c8e7bf02a2dd4014072e9048d0a6af1f2b0b133a4810c00b7966c
confirmations
450035
spent
true